Transaction fddfa6a2521acb854cf15d2f11977ed17a29a3be74d6b6cddd00306f5b1fc1b5
1 Input
1 Output
-
fddfa6a2521acb854cf15d2f11977ed17a29a3be74d6b6cddd00306f5b1fc1b5:0
- value
- 1730287
- script pubkey
- OP_0 OP_PUSHBYTES_20 89a2e20e1b0eec1f78c08bbd438a0435226e5404
- address
- bc1q3x3wyrsmpmkp77xq3w758zsyx53xu4qy8r40jq